On the morning of October 17, 1945, thousands of protesters in Buenos Aires marched on Argentina’s main executive building, the Casa Rosada, to demand the return of Vice President Juan Perón, who had been forced to resign a week earlier. The day was hot, and many of the men took off their jackets and even their shirts. This earned them the mocking title of los descamisados - the shirtless. Perón’s supporters promptly reclaimed the insult and turned it into a badge of honor.

El 10 de enero de 2000 el Ecuador económico amaneció en calma. Las largas colas en los bancos desaparecieron y las tasas de interés se desplomaron. El día anterior, Jamil Mahuad Witt, entonces presidente de la República, anunció de manera oficial la dolarización de la economía ecuatoriana poniendo fin a una larga tormenta perfecta económica con crisis devaluatoria que había llegado a una tasa de cambio de 28.000 sucres por dólar estadounidense, fuga de capitales y brotes hiperinflacionarios.
